ABSTRACT Background The gap between lecture and clinical practice makes students lack the exercise of clinical thinking and the ability of case analysis of removable partial denture restoration before clinic. Moreover, the denture design related training is also lacking in pre‐clinical practice courses. Situational case teaching can help students understand the theoretical knowledge and optimise and develop their cognitive level, intelligence status and emotional attitude. The objective of this study was to explore the teaching effect of case‐based situational simulation teaching method with a virtual patient in the clinical thinking training of dentition defect restoration. Methods The study was a self before‐and‐after control study, carried out with 112 dental undergraduates at Guanghua School of Stomatology, Sun Yat‐sen University, including 67 females and 45 males, aged 17–20 years, with an average of (18.47 ± 1.15) years. The virtual patient was arranged to provide case information by role‐playing. Students completed medical records before and after situational case teaching class. Teachers marked on six aspects (overall appearance and professionalism, the medical history, clinical examination, diagnosis, treatment plan and denture design) of each medical record. After class, we collected the questionnaire survey of students to get the subjective teaching evaluation. All statistical analyses were performed using SPSS 25.0. The comparison between the two groups of percentages was made using a Chi‐square test. Statistical significance was set at p < 0.05. Results The results revealed a significant difference ( p < 0.05) between the scores before and after situational case teaching class in medical records. The proportions of students who scored higher than 27 points in treatment plan and denture design (the total score is 30 points) were both 0.00% before class, while increased to 37.27% and 40.91% respectively after class. All students considered that they had improved in the skill of denture design, and the situational case teaching course was very necessary before internship. Conclusion The situational case teaching based on virtual patients played a positive role in training students' clinical thinking about dentition defects. Students can avoid many errors in medical records and improve the thoughtfulness of removable partial denture treatment plans through the training of situational case teaching.
